Wispa and I got a call to help search for an ancient collie x lab who had vanished from his home, not far from us, last thing Friday night. He was booked in to be helped over the Bridge next morning, because he was suffering from extreme confusion and his back legs was barely usable. He and the other dogs were let out, and he just sat by the door unable to walk much further. Then he disappeared. This is a farm down a long drive, and he could not have possibly walked off the premises. Most of the fields are fenced and he could not have got into them. He must be somewhere around the farm buildings and I am sure he is well and truly over the Bridge, but it would be better to find him asap rather than suddenly discover him in a few weeks time. I thought it would be a doddle as he couldn't have gone far. But during the previous day he had been very muddled and agitated and had shuffled round just about every square yard of the farmyard, stables, stores and sheds, leaving a carpet of fresh scent with no beginning, middle or end. We were completely banjaxed and Wispa was going cross eyed trying to make sense of the puzzle. The people are going to bring in a friend with a busy working springer, good idea as an inquisitive rummager might do better than a tracker.
